#60862f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60862f is composed of 37.6% red, 52.5%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.9%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 86.2 degrees, a saturation of 48.1% and a lightness of 35.5%. #60862f color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ff5e with #000d00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#60862f color description : Dark moderate green.
#60862f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60862f has RGB values of R:96, G:134,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 6325807.

Shades and Tints of #60862f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f8fb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#60862f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5c59 is the less saturated color, while #65b005 is the most saturated one.
